Scientists at Kings’s college London have developed a nano needle patch that painlessly collects molecular information from tissues without damaging them. This could enable-
Real-time disease monitoring
Multiple, and painless test from same site
Easy regular monitoring
The nano needles are thousand times thinner than human hair, cause no pain or damage, making them a game-changer for tracking and treating disease like Alzimer’s and Cancer.
